新聞中心
,composer require phpoffice/phpexcel,`,,在需要使用phpexcel的文件中,引入命名空間:,,`php,use PHPExcel;,“引入PHPExcel的步驟如下:

網(wǎng)站建設(shè)哪家好,找成都創(chuàng)新互聯(lián)!專注于網(wǎng)頁設(shè)計、網(wǎng)站建設(shè)、微信開發(fā)、小程序開發(fā)、集團(tuán)企業(yè)網(wǎng)站建設(shè)等服務(wù)項目。為回饋新老客戶創(chuàng)新互聯(lián)還提供了靈丘免費建站歡迎大家使用!
1、下載和安裝PHPExcel庫:
訪問PHPExcel官方網(wǎng)站(http://phpexcel.codeplex.com/)并下載最新版本的PHPExcel庫。
解壓下載的文件,并將文件夾重命名為"phpexcel"。
將"phpexcel"文件夾復(fù)制到你的Web服務(wù)器的根目錄下。
2、在PHP文件中引入PHPExcel庫:
在你的PHP文件中使用require_once語句引入PHPExcel庫,如果你的PHP文件名為"example.php",則可以使用以下代碼引入PHPExcel庫:
“`php
require_once ‘phpexcel/Classes/PHPExcel.php’;
“`
3、創(chuàng)建一個新的PHPExcel對象:
使用new PHPExcel()語句創(chuàng)建一個新的PHPExcel對象。
“`php
$objPHPExcel = new PHPExcel();
“`
4、設(shè)置工作表和單元格數(shù)據(jù):
使用$objPHPExcel>setActiveSheetIndex()方法選擇要操作的工作表,選擇第一個工作表:
“`php
$objPHPExcel>setActiveSheetIndex(0);
“`
使用$objPHPExcel>getActiveSheet()>setCellValue()方法設(shè)置單元格的值,設(shè)置A1單元格的值為"Hello, World!":
“`php
$objPHPExcel>getActiveSheet()>setCellValue(‘A1’, ‘Hello, World!’);
“`
5、保存為Excel文件:
使用$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, 'Excel2007')創(chuàng)建一個用于寫入Excel文件的對象,將文件保存為"example.xlsx":
“`php
$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, ‘Excel2007’);
$objWriter>save(‘example.xlsx’);
“`
相關(guān)問題與解答:
問題1:如何在PHP中使用PHPExcel庫讀取已有的Excel文件?
解答:要讀取已有的Excel文件,可以使用以下步驟:
1、使用$objReader = PHPExcel_IOFactory::createReaderForFile($filename)創(chuàng)建一個用于讀取Excel文件的對象,讀取名為"example.xlsx"的文件:
“`php
$objReader = PHPExcel_IOFactory::createReaderForFile(‘example.xlsx’);
“`
2、使用$worksheet = $objReader>load($sheetIndex)加載指定的工作表,加載第一個工作表:
“`php
$worksheet = $objReader>load(0);
“`
3、使用$cellValue = $worksheet>getCellValue($column, $row)獲取指定單元格的值,獲取A1單元格的值:
“`php
$cellValue = $worksheet>getCellValue(‘A1’);
“`
4、處理讀取到的數(shù)據(jù),可以根據(jù)需要對數(shù)據(jù)進(jìn)行進(jìn)一步的處理或展示。
問題2:如何在PHP中使用PHPExcel庫設(shè)置單元格樣式?
解答:要在PHP中使用PHPExcel庫設(shè)置單元格樣式,可以使用以下步驟:
1、使用$styleArray = array('font' => array('bold' => true))創(chuàng)建一個包含樣式信息的數(shù)組,設(shè)置粗體字體樣式:
“`php
$styleArray = array(‘font’ => array(‘bold’ => true));
“`
2、使用$objPHPExcel>getActiveSheet()>getStyle('A1')>applyFromArray($styleArray)將樣式應(yīng)用到指定的單元格,將樣式應(yīng)用到A1單元格:
“`php
$objPHPExcel>getActiveSheet()>getStyle(‘A1’)>applyFromArray($styleArray);
“`
3、根據(jù)需要設(shè)置其他單元格樣式,如邊框、背景色等,可以使用不同的數(shù)組鍵值對來設(shè)置不同的樣式屬性。
文章題目:ci如何引入phpexcel
瀏覽地址:http://m.5511xx.com/article/coegsjg.html


咨詢
建站咨詢
